Get to Know the Opportunity

The ideal SRD (Senior Regional Director) candidate will be a successful, polished, and highly motivated professional with an established track record of raising assets within the Intermediary channel. The candidate must possess the highest professional standards to represent Voya Investment Management in the New Jersey Region. It is preferred that this candidate will have deep experience selling to RIAs, as well as Wirehouse and Independent Broker Dealers. This candidate will be responsible for territory sales, positive net cash flow, building new relationships and managing existing relationships with advisors in their geographic market. Sales are driven through segmentation of advisors, a consultative sales approach, meetings, conferences, and training workshops. The successful candidate will be expected to have a demonstrated track record of success, and a set of strong and developed client relationships in the New Jersey market.

Contributions You Will Make

Strategically plan and manage resources to maximize territory sales using industry and firm data, and prioritizing advisors. Develop and manage a strong and active pipeline and success record all meeting activity in a timely manner within our CRM. Responsible for budgeting expenses efficiently. Work in conjunction with a Regional Coordinator (internal wholesaler) to drive sales through geographically distinct, or select segmented firms, to identify and foster leads generated from segmentation, referrals, ad campaigns, and territory canvassing. Partner with other lines of business within Voya, such as DCIO, Workplace Solutions and NQDC to drive synergies and enhance firm enterprise value. Travel required, including overnight stays, where applicable. Minimum of 20-25 appointments per week in the field conducting one on one meetings, presentations and attending conferences; virtual meetings are permitted when requested. Territory is New Jersey.

Minimum Knowledge and Experience

8+ years of sales experience wholesaling mutual funds, SMAs and Alternative products in territory. Established a successful track‑record of consultative selling of Open‑End Funds, SMAs, private and public alternative investments. Proven ability to grow a territory as measured by sales and persistency of business over multiple years. Experience selling to RIAs in geographic market is required. Strong organizational and technical skills required, as well as the ability to quickly grasp new concepts. Exceptional presentation skills. A collaborative team-player with a strong ability to work independently and ability to communicate clearly and concisely. This candidate will partner internally with the DCIO, Workplace Solutions and NQDC businesses to deliver enterprise value. Thorough knowledge of sales and marketing principles and practices. Series 7, 66 licenses required. Candidate must reside in territory.
